Pre-Operative Analyses



Prior to your cataract surgical treatment, you'll require to go through pre-operative analyses to guarantee that you're planned for the procedure. These analyses play an essential role in figuring out the overall health of your eyes and recognizing any prospective dangers or problems.

Additionally, your doctor may get additional examinations such as biometry, which gauges the size and form of your eye, and optical comprehensibility tomography (OCT), which gives detailed pictures of your eye structures.

These evaluations assist your surgeon create a personalized medical plan and ensure that you obtain the most effective feasible result from your cataract surgery.

Day of the Procedure



On the day of your cataract surgical procedure, you'll be given with details directions to follow. These instructions are essential to make sure that the procedure goes smoothly which you're well-prepared.

Among one of the most vital directions is to stay clear of consuming or drinking anything for a couple of hours prior to the surgery. This is because anesthesia will certainly be used during the procedure and a vacant stomach is required to stop any type of problems.

You may likewise be asked to quit particular drugs before the surgical treatment, so make certain to follow your medical professional's guidance.

On the day of the treatment, it is very important to come to the hospital or facility in a timely manner. Follow the directions given to you regarding any pre-operative prep work, such as wearing comfy apparel and eliminating any make-up or fashion jewelry.
